Transaction 085237ea60b9de91fdbc059a20efc924324529f0f124249dbe4e0d52987e93ac

2 Input
2 Outputs
  • 085237ea60b9de91fdbc059a20efc924324529f0f124249dbe4e0d52987e93ac:0
  • value  103159
    address  38AVV2AvKvsAdKpUMjvsuMWfQDrAzLr3Q6
  • 085237ea60b9de91fdbc059a20efc924324529f0f124249dbe4e0d52987e93ac:1
  • value  1008063
    address  3E8r6cfJcE6Hm5yk3K31YW5g3nxxbxHd8N